385 is an 0-4-0WT locomotive which was built by the German firm of Richard Hartmann in 1895.

Prior to its acquisition by members of the Steam Power Trust, it was operated by the Danish State Railways (DSB) and used to shunt stock on and off the numerous ferries that plied between the various islands of Denmark

The locomotive arrived at Middleton in 1972 and steamed regularly between 1985 and 1999 when it was taken out of traffic.
